Translation guide
A byway is a small, less-traveled road or path, often in a rural or scenic area. It can also refer to a less-known or minor aspect of a subject. This guide covers how to express these ideas naturally in Japanese.
Referring to a small, quiet road, often in the countryside, that is not a main route.
Literally 'side road', this is the most direct equivalent for a byway. It implies a road branching off from a main road, often smaller and less busy.
その村へは脇道を通って行った。
We took a byway to the village.
Means 'back road' or 'back street'. Often used for shortcuts or less-known routes, sometimes with a nuance of being hidden or not on the main map.
裏道を使えば渋滞を避けられる。
If you use the byways, you can avoid traffic jams.
A somewhat literary or old-fashioned term for a byway or shortcut. Not common in everyday speech.
旅人は間道を選んだ。
The traveler chose a byway.
Describing a picturesque, narrow road in the countryside, often used for leisurely drives or walks.
Means 'country road'. It conveys the rural, scenic aspect of a byway.
田舎道をドライブするのが好きです。
I like driving on country byways.
Simply 'narrow road'. It can be used for any byway, but lacks the specific nuance of being less traveled. Often combined with other words.
古い町並みには細い道が多い。
Old towns have many narrow byways.

Referring to a minor or specialized part of a subject, field, or history.
Means 'a not very well-known field/area'. This is a natural way to express the figurative sense of byway.
彼は歴史のあまり知られていない分野を研究している。
He researches the byways of history.
Literally 'side stream', used figuratively for a minor branch or offshoot of a main tradition or field. Somewhat formal.
その思想は哲学の傍流と見なされている。
That idea is considered a byway of philosophy.
Uses the loanword 'minor' plus 'area/domain'. Casual and clear.
この作家は文学のマイナーな領域を探求している。
This author explores the byways of literature.
Avoid directly translating 'byway' as 'バイウェイ' (baiwei), which is not a recognized word in Japanese. Use the context-appropriate terms above.
バイウェイを通った。
I took a byway. (unnatural)
